your in california its easy, take it to chp (you will need to make an appt. bring any paperwork you have bill of sale helps also make sure it runs and drives, if it does not run they may send you home and tell you to get it running before they issue the california vin) they will verify if it has any vin numbers on it at all, they will issue a new cal vin plate and give you the paperwork you need for dmv, pay dmv fees and then go get it smogged and your legal,
